**Recovery quick-note for plugin folks (Quillbird Search)**

If the autocomplete index on Quillbird is crawling, don't panic — recovery doesn't depend on it. Skip the suggest endpoint and hit account recovery directly. The reindex job at Tanner Hollow usually clears within an hour. To unlock the recovery console, use the passphrase below.

recovery phrase for taweg-tahag: julvan-kelax-rusion-gorox-praox-norax-ulavan-lamion-fendor-casath-pelmir-pelix-quenix-praion

## Tuning

The receipt mailer (Almsgate) batches donation receipts and sends through the Thornquay relay. On-call: if the queue backs up, resist the urge to crank batch size — the relay rate-limits per connection, and bigger batches just mean bigger retries. Scale worker count first, then shorten the flush interval. Dedupe window must stay longer than the retry horizon or donors get duplicate receipts, which generates tickets. All knobs live in one place and are read at worker start. Current production values follow.

tuning table, kajop-yafof:
QUOTAS = {
    "wenath": 10,
    "ulaael": 5,
}

Subject: DR drill — Hermetic build migration for Lanternfall

Hi on-call,

During Thursday's disaster-recovery drill we will simulate a total loss of the Lanternfall build cache while mid-migration to the new hermetic build system. Please verify the sandbox toolchain pins before the drill starts, and confirm the fallback mirror is reachable. If the sealed bootstrap image fails checksum validation, you'll need to unlock the recovery bundle manually. The passphrase for that bundle is below.

recovery phrase for bajeg-kawip: fraox-fenath-noveth

Handing off the Slatemap tile cache to Priya before the sync. Current state: L2 cache hit rate ~82%, eviction storms on zoom levels 14–16 still unresolved. Workaround in place: pinned hot tiles for the Brindleport region. Don't touch the TTL config until the invalidation fix lands — it masks a race in the render queue. Remaining tasks, benchmarks, and the eviction-storm investigation notes are all collected on the internal page below.

runbook for tahag-fajep: https://confluence.lumicsys.internal/pages/display/browse/display